Check your owners manual.
A lot of manufacturers state that they recommend using premium fuel but that you can use standard fuel. If that’s the case then you will loose some power and get slightly less mileage but it won’t hurt the engine. It will, however hurt the engine if you put regular fuel in an engine that is designed only for premium fuel. So, check your manual.
